128 Art-Net universes (65,536 channels).
The LITE V3 – 128 universes moves into the high-end for large stages and high-resolution sets: 128 universes (65,536 channels ≈ 21,760 RGB pixels) with 49.5 FPS (normal) and 68.4 FPS (turbo). It delivers the critical mass for wide LED curtains, ceiling grids, and detailed backdrops while keeping motion and transitions stable.

Art-Net I–IV compatibility with MADRIX, Resolume, MadMapper, TouchDesigner, GrandMA, MagicQ, etc. With 128U, orchestrate multi-surface designs (main wall + wings + ceiling) while maintaining sync and frame consistency for broadcast and live.
8 RJ45 offering 32 lines (clockless) / 16 (clocked), 8 adapters, and 100 m CAT6. Split by surfaces: one port per segment to simplify maintenance, isolate failures, and reconfigure quickly on tour without rewiring.
The deskontroller lite v3 128U balances port count and density:
32-output mode (4U/port): up to 680 RGB or 512 RGBW per output. Total: up to 21,760 RGB or 16,384 RGBW pixels.
16-output mode (8U/port): up to 1,360 RGB or 1,024 RGBW per output.
Advanced per-port setup (4U/8U), mapping and mirroring; ideal for long runs or mid-size matrices.
5 V data; independent LED power; long UTP runs.




Web UI: network, 128U plan, per-output chipset/order, gamma to align mixed inventories, and Status to watch packet flow.
Pixel tests scale to big canvases; Discover finds all nodes on complex VLANs. Snapshots for different venues.











Fast web updates. Standalone effects validate full surfaces; Status pinpoints root causes; Discover streamlines multi-node topologies.
Stable electronics for 24/7 and tight schedules.
100+ ICs supported (WS/SK/APA/TM/UCS/LPD/HD-INK). 5 V data logic; 5/12/24 V power.
RGB/RGBW while keeping uniformity via per-output gamma/order; use power injection to preserve luminance across long spans.

All lite v3 models have 32 physical data outputs (RJ45). Enabling V1 mode (Setup → Outputs → “Enable V1 mode”) sets 16 outputs active, doubling universes per output while keeping the same total universes.
** Indicative maximum FPS with data-only strips (~800 kb/s). Actual caps depend on mapping per output, host PC and control software.
*** Universe math at 8-bit: ≈170 RGB or ≈128 RGBW pixels per universe.
